The Future is Already Here...
You Just Haven't Noticed Yet

Dotting Tomorrow's Tech Today

Latest Blog Post

Serverless Full Stack with Next.js & Supabase: Build Faster in 2025

Serverless Full Stack with Next.js & Supabase: Build Faster in 2025

Gone are the days when you needed a massive backend to launch your full stack app. With serverless and modern tools like Next.js and Supabase, developers in 2025 are building powerful apps without traditional backend stress.   What is Serverless Full Stack? Serverless means you don’t manage infrastructure. Instead, you use functions, APIs, and databases that scale automatically and charge only for use.   Why Next.js + Supabase is Popular in 2025   Next.js: Hybrid framework for static + dynamic sites with routing, SSR, and API routes   Supabase: Firebase alternative that offers real-time DB, authentication, file storage, and instant REST APIs     Developer Benefits   - Speed: Build MVPs in days   - Security: Auth and DB roles out of the box   - Scale: Deploy to millions with minimal config     Example Use Cases:   - SaaS dashboards   - Real-time collaboration tools   - Ecommerce landing pages with dynamic cart and checkout     In conclusion, If you want to build fast, deploy instantly, and avoid backend boilerplate, Next.js + Supabase is a future-ready stack in 2025.

Grace
Grace

MEVN is the New MERN: Why Vue is Taking Over in 2025

MEVN is the New MERN: Why Vue is Taking Over in 2025

React has dominated frontend frameworks for years, but in 2025, Vue.js is gaining major ground. MEVN (MongoDB, Express, Vue, Node) is becoming the preferred stack for startups and enterprises alike.   Why Developers Are Switching to Vue Vue 3 introduced Composition API, Vite, and significant performance improvements. It’s easier to learn than React and less opinionated than Angular, making it beginner-friendly yet powerful.   MEVN Advantages:   - Simplicity: Vue’s syntax is cleaner and more intuitive   - Performance: Faster builds and smaller bundles with Vite   - Tooling: Excellent devtools, built-in state management (Pinia)     Real-World Use Cases From dashboards to e-commerce platforms, MEVN is used for:   - Progressive Web Apps (PWAs)   - Admin panels and CRMs   - Real-time applications with socket.io     Getting Started with MEVN Start with Vue CLI or Vite. Set up Express for backend routes. Use MongoDB Atlas for hosting your database. Connect the frontend via Axios or Fetch API.   In conclusion, If you’re looking to build fast, scale easily, and enjoy development, MEVN is a stack worth learning in 2025.

Grace
Grace

The Rise of AI-Powered Full Stack Development: What You Need to Know in 2025

The Rise of AI-Powered Full Stack Development: What You Need to Know in 2025

The future of full stack development is being reshaped by artificial intelligence (AI). In 2025, AI tools are no longer just coding assistants—they're integrated team members, enhancing productivity, reducing bugs, and streamlining workflows.   AI Across the Stack AI tools now assist across the full development stack. On the frontend, tools like GitHub Copilot and ChatGPT help generate code snippets, components, and even complete pages. For the backend, AI can scaffold REST APIs, manage database schema migrations, and even write test cases.   Top AI Tools for Full Stack Devs in 2025:   GitHub Copilot: Auto-completes code with context   ChatGPT: Debugs, explains code, and writes documentation   Testim.io: AI-based end-to-end test automation   CodeWhisperer: AWS’s code generator that integrates with cloud services     Benefits of AI-Powered Development   - Rapid prototyping and MVP development   - Fewer syntax and logic errors   - Automated test generation   - Faster code reviews     What Does This Mean for Developers? Junior developers benefit by learning on the job through AI-generated suggestions. Senior devs save time on repetitive tasks. However, it also means developers must now focus more on architecture, security, and understanding what AI produces.   In conclusion AI is not replacing full stack developers but empowering them. Those who learn to harness AI tools effectively will stay ahead in the evolving tech landscape.

Grace
Grace

The New Era (Intelligence Age)

The New Era (Intelligence Age)

   It is no longer new or News that the world at large is moving into the era of the Artificial Intelligence (AI) era. It has become a rapid increase in the adoption of AI in our day-to-day activities. We could see the adoption in our healthcare system, Finance system, Transportation and the likes, which are having both Advantages and Disadvantages in our activties.      We could see the stages it is evolving to, From Simple Modelling Language (Openai, grok) to AI agent( Copilot ) incorporated into softwares, Devices, Machines and even Vechicles. This are just still the dawn of the era and still evolving. It has not yet develop into it full form but gradually evolving as human race. Below is a proposed metamorphosing phases of the era;   The Pre-Metamorphosis stage; * The Dawn of AI - Modelling Languages * The Morning of AI - AI agent   The post Metamorphosis stage; * The Afternoon of AI - AI in Vechicles, Bots and Robot. * The Evening of AI - AI in human and Neural Link * The Twilight of AI - AI sovereignty     We are still currrently in the morning of AI adoption and transisition in the afternoon of the adoption of the AI adoption.   In conclusion, AI adoption is vastly on the increase and been incorporated into mostly all thingd and still evolving. My question to the world as large is, will AI leads to evolvement of human race or otherwise? See you soon on my next blog which will be more on The Dawn of AI, Thanks for reading, Stay tune !!!  

Peter
Peter

The Rise of Responsible AI: Balancing Innovation with Ethics

The Rise of Responsible AI: Balancing Innovation with Ethics

๐Ÿง  Overview / Introduction: Artificial Intelligence (AI) is transforming the way we live, work, and interact. From voice assistants to self-driving cars and facial recognition systems, AI is driving the future. But as it grows, so do concerns about bias, misuse, privacy, and the ethical responsibility that comes with powerful technology. This topic explores how developers, companies, and governments can build AI responsibly, ensuring it benefits humanity without causing harm. ๐Ÿ” Key Talking Points: 1. What Is Responsible AI? Designing, developing, and deploying AI systems that are ethical, transparent, fair, and accountable Making sure AI respects human rights, privacy, and diversity 2. Why It Matters: AI Bias: Algorithms trained on biased data can discriminate (e.g., hiring tools or facial recognition failing on darker skin tones) Misinformation & Deepfakes: AI is used to create fake content at scale Surveillance & Privacy: Some AI systems are being misused to monitor citizens or manipulate behavior Lack of Accountability: Who takes the blame when an AI makes a mistake? 3. Examples of Responsible AI in Action: Microsoft’s “AI Ethics Board” Google’s “Explainable AI” tools OpenAI’s policies on model usage African-led projects that promote ethical use of AI in agriculture or education 4. Key Principles of Responsible AI: Fairness: No discrimination across gender, race, or age Transparency: Make AI decisions understandable to humans Accountability: Developers and companies must take ownership Safety & Security: Prevent harmful use or unintended consequences 5. Tools & Frameworks to Promote Ethics: Model cards (for transparency) Data documentation (e.g., datasheets for datasets) Bias detection tools Governance policies 6. What Developers Can Do: Audit your training data Include diverse teams when building models Communicate limitations clearly Push for regulations and open dialogue ๐Ÿงช Interactive Ideas (for presentations or social): Run a quick poll: “Should AI be regulated like medicine?” Share a case study of AI bias (e.g., COMPAS in the US justice system) Ask: “Have you ever experienced or seen unfair AI?” ๐ŸŒ Conclusion / Call to Action: AI is powerful — but with great power comes great responsibility. Developers, startups, and tech leaders must prioritize ethics alongside innovation. The goal isn’t just smarter machines, but a smarter society that knows how to use them well.

Mautin
Mautin

DevBoard โ€” Your Developer Task Manager with Built-in Code Context

DevBoard โ€” Your Developer Task Manager with Built-in Code Context

๐Ÿš€ What is DevBoard? DevBoard is a smart developer-focused task manager + code tracker built specifically to help devs stay organized within their coding flow. It merges the power of tools like Trello, Notion, and GitHub but tailored for coding tasks, commit references, bugs, and code snippets all in one place. โš™๏ธ Core Features: ๐Ÿ”น Code-Aware To-Do Lists Create tasks with linked code references (files, functions, or commits) Each task auto-pulls related code context from GitHub/GitLab repos Add TODO comments in code that sync directly to your DevBoard ๐Ÿ”น Smart Bug Tracker Quickly flag bugs while coding Tag them by file/function and auto-link commits that address them ๐Ÿ”น Snippet Storage Save useful code snippets by project Auto-tag them by language (Python, JS, etc.) and use cases ๐Ÿ”น Real-Time Collaboration Dev teams can work on shared boards Leave inline comments, assign code reviews, track who fixed what ๐Ÿ”น AI Assistant (Optional) Suggests how to solve tasks based on repo history Can auto-generate documentation or pull request summaries ๐Ÿ’ป Who It’s For: Freelance developers Solo founders Dev teams and startups Students building long-term projects ๐ŸŒ Why It’s Useful: Regular task managers aren’t built for dev workflows DevBoard keeps all tasks, bugs, and snippets linked directly to code Helps devs reduce context switching and save mental energy ๐Ÿ’ก Vision: To replace sticky notes, scattered TODOs, and third-party task apps by giving developers a code-native productivity system. ๐Ÿงช Future Add-ons: VS Code extension CLI tool to sync tasks Mobile app for reviewing tasks and bugs on the go ๐Ÿ’ฐ Monetization: Free for solo devs Paid Pro plan for team features & integrations Enterprise plan with private repo indexing and AI support

Mautin
Mautin

What Are AI Agentsโ€”and Why Everyoneโ€™s Talking About Them

What Are AI Agentsโ€”and Why Everyoneโ€™s Talking About Them

AI is evolving fast, and one of the most exciting advancements is the rise of AI agents—autonomous systems that can think, plan, and act to complete tasks with little or no human input. Think of AI agents as virtual assistants on steroids. Unlike simple bots that just follow instructions, AI agents are designed to understand goals, make decisions, and work through steps to achieve results.   What Makes an AI Agent Different? Traditional AI tools, like chatbots or image generators, usually complete one task at a time. AI agents, on the other hand, can: Break down complex tasks into smaller steps Make decisions based on feedback Use tools, APIs, or other agents to get the job done Learn and adapt through interaction Where Are AI Agents Being Used? Customer support: Handling full support tickets from start to finish. Research: Searching the web, analyzing sources, and summarizing results. E-commerce: Recommending products, processing orders, and following up. Automation: Performing tasks like filling forms, scheduling emails, or even coding. Why You Should Pay Attention AI agents are opening the door to personalized automation. Whether you’re a developer, business owner, or creative, you can now build agents that work for you—saving time, reducing errors, and unlocking new possibilities. Final Thoughts AI agents aren’t just a glimpse of the future—they’re already here. And as tools like AutoGPT, CrewAI, and Hugging Face’s smol-agent evolve, we’re getting closer to having intelligent digital teammates who can truly work alongside us.

Mayowa
Mayowa

How AI is Shaping the Future โ€” And Why It Matters

How AI is Shaping the Future โ€” And Why It Matters

Artificial Intelligence (AI) is no longer just a buzzword—it's powering the tools and platforms we use every day, often without us realizing it. From personalized Netflix recommendations to voice assistants like Siri and ChatGPT, AI is transforming the way we live, work, and interact with technology.   What Exactly is AI? At its core, AI is about building machines that can simulate human intelligence—learning from data, making decisions, and improving over time. This includes things like machine learning, natural language processing, computer vision, and more.   Real-World Impact Healthcare: AI helps doctors detect diseases early through imaging and predictive analytics. Finance: Banks use AI to detect fraud and personalize financial advice. Marketing: AI automates campaigns, writes content, and targets the right audience at the right time. Customer Support: AI chatbots are now handling thousands of customer requests daily—faster and more efficiently. Why It Matters AI isn't just about convenience—it's about efficiency, accuracy, and innovation. It’s helping small businesses scale faster, enabling researchers to make groundbreaking discoveries, and giving creatives new tools for expression. But as with all powerful tools, it comes with responsibility. Ethical concerns like bias, job displacement, and data privacy are challenges we must address as AI becomes more integrated into society. Final Thoughts We’re just scratching the surface of what AI can do. Whether you're a developer, business owner, or everyday user, understanding AI and how it works is becoming just as important as knowing how to use the internet. The future is AI-powered—are you ready?

Mayowa
Mayowa

Top 5 VS Code Extensions Youโ€™re Not Using (But Should)

Top 5 VS Code Extensions Youโ€™re Not Using (But Should)

Visual Studio Code. Hmnn! The code editor so beloved that half the internet’s blog posts start with “My Top Extensions.", you'd have seen that, I guess. But let’s be real. You’ve got Prettier. You’ve got ESLint. You’ve got GitLens. ๐Ÿฅฑ    Let’s dig into five hidden gems that’ll make you say:  “Wait… why didn’t I install this ages ago?” Let's go!   1. Peacock Ever had 17 VS Code windows open and accidentally deploy to production instead of staging? ๐Ÿซ    Peacock saves your sanity by letting you 'color-code' your VS Code windows.   — Staging? Neon green. — Production? Angry red. — Random experiments? Disco purple.   No more shipping chaos. Your DevOps team will finally stop giving you side-eye. ๐Ÿ˜    2. Error Lens Squiggly red underlines are cute… until you forget they’re there and ship your code.   Error Lens shouts your errors right in your face. It turns those squiggles into giant neon signs that scream. Cool, right? ๐Ÿ˜€  “HEY! You missed a semicolon!” Lol Perfect if you like your bugs big, bold, and impossible to ignore.   3. Tabnine Meet your new AI code buddy.   While Copilot is busy writing blog posts about itself, Tabnine quietly suggests code completions in any language. It’s eerily good at guessing what you’re typing—even before you know. For instance: You: `pri` Tabnine: `print("Hello, World!")`   Tabnine makes you look like you're synchronized with your code. I love this. ๐Ÿ˜Š There a reason why I love this, if you want to know, reach out. ๐Ÿ˜‚    4. Better Comments   Tired of boring gray comments no one reads?   Better Comments adds vibrant colors so your TODOs, WARNINGS, and HACKS stand out like a clown at a funeral.   Example: ```js // TODO: Refactor this spaghetti // ! WARNING: Deletes everything // ? Why did I write this? ```   5. Bookmarks Ever scroll through a 3,000-line file screaming “WHERE’S THAT ONE LINE?!” Bookmarks lets you drop digital Post-it notes in your code. Jump instantly to important lines without wearing out your scroll wheel.   — Bug here? Bookmark it. — Cryptic regex here? Bookmark it. — Code that makes you cry? Bookmark it.   Life’s too short to get lost in your own code, I mean your own code. Imagine. ๐Ÿ˜‚    In conclusion, your code deserves more than vanilla VS Code. Give it some pizzazz. Make your dev life easier—and a little more cooler. ๐Ÿ˜Ž    Install these gems and become the office “VS Code Wizard or at least the person who doesn’t accidentally deploy to production.   Got a secret extension? Spill the beans below! I'll be waiting for your comments! Go and type what's in your mind or should I ask Tabnine extension to help me read your mind? ๐Ÿ˜   Ayotomiwa

Ayotomiwa
Ayotomiwa

Why React Native is a Game-Changer for Mobile App Development

Why React Native is a Game-Changer for Mobile App Development

When it comes to building mobile apps efficiently and cost-effectively, React Native continues to be a top choice for developers and businesses alike. Developed by Facebook, React Native is an open-source framework that allows developers to build mobile applications for both iOS and Android using a single codebase written in JavaScript (or TypeScript). What Makes React Native Special? At its core, React Native combines the performance of native apps with the developer experience of web development. Instead of building separate apps for iOS and Android, you can write one React Native app that works across both platforms, saving time and resources. But it doesn’t stop there. React Native components are directly mapped to native UI elements, which means users get the same smooth experience they would expect from apps written in Swift or Kotlin. Key Benefits: ross-Platform: One codebase, two platforms. Fast Refresh: Instantly see code changes without rebuilding the app. Strong Community: Huge ecosystem of libraries, tools, and contributors. Reusable Components: Build components once and use them anywhere. Use Cases From startups to tech giants like Instagram, Facebook, and Shopify, many companies use React Native to build production-level apps quickly and maintainably. Final Thoughts React Native is not just a trend, it’s a robust solution for modern mobile development. Whether you're a solo developer or part of a large team, it helps you build high-quality apps with less overhead and faster time-to-market. If you're thinking about building a mobile app in 2025, React Native is still one of the best tools to consider.

Mayowa
Mayowa

โ† Page 2 โ†’

Let's Talk

Do you want to learn more about how I can help your company overcome problems? Let us have a conversation.